It is an effective way to solve the increasingly scarce urban land resources by making a large area of land reclamation through dredging and filling. Based on the actual engineering of dredging and dredging foundation under vacuum combined with water preloading method, based on the real-time observation data of vacuum period, combined with three-dimensional Biot consolidation theory, the modified Cambridge constitutive model is used, and ABAQUS software is used to carry out three-dimensional FEM simulation.
